The Alabama High School Athletic Association (AHSSA) will host its north central regional softball tournament on May 9th and 10th at Sokol Park in Tuscaloosa.

Games will begin at 8:00 am both mornings and play all day, and spectator tickets are $8 a person per day.

Forty-eight teams have advanced from the AHSAA area playoffs to play in the north central regional tournament. The regional winner and runner-up from each of the six classifications will go on to play in the state championship in Montgomery on May 15th & 17th. The tournament is set-up as a double elimination tournament. So once the team loses two games, it will not be eligible to win the tournament.

Gulf Shores, Troy and Huntsville will be hosting the other three AHSSA regional tournaments at the same time.
